Output 2fc77ebf5c2dd11a6e910515af9ec23fc3a68f6c578284849a9cbc26d65c6556:1430

value
8699543
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b1e6dfd180090803a3083dee6d4dc6773aed256 OP_EQUAL
address
MHfYzF9UYAZAn1mxA9DS8QZoUie5zpnNGt
transaction
2fc77ebf5c2dd11a6e910515af9ec23fc3a68f6c578284849a9cbc26d65c6556
spent
true